    By 1963 mint sets came in the same type of cellophane packaging as the proof sets of that era (1958 was the last year of the cardboard packaging). @Mainebill are you saying it was contact with the cellophane or a small hole in the packaging and reaction with the envelope causing the color?

    As for the Lincoln, it appears to be from the edynamicmarketing hoard. He does occasionally buy NT items to resell, but many of his coins have been gassed or altered (especially when you see the coin in the slab shot blacked out like in this photo).
